Product Description

The Junior Labyrinth Game is the beginner's version of the classic maze game. Choose one of the four ghosts as your playing piece, and place it on the matching color circle in one of the four corners of the game board. On your turn, use the extra tile to shift the maze wall one space in any of the directions indicated by arrows on the game board. Once you've completed this step, move your ghost through the open corridors on the board in search of treasures. Whoever reaches a treasure first gets to claim it by collecting the token that matches the treasure found. The player who collected the most treasures wins! For one to four players.

5.0 out of 5 stars Good beginning strategy game for the youngins, February 23, 2009
= Durability:5.0 out of 5 stars  = Fun:4.0 out of 5 stars  = Educational:5.0 out of 5 stars 
Almost every child's game and toy on the market claims to have some educational merit and most of the time it's dubious at best -- so-and-so teaches "cause and effect", "pattern recognition", etc. -- like some silly educational blurb that pop-ups before some inane cartoon on Noggin.

I won't go into what this game is about -- the product summary states that clearly. I will say is that this game will teach strategy to your 3 or 4 year old. It creeps into your child so nonchalantly they don't know it's happening. That's because they can just begin playing, even if they do everything wrong from the get-go, without some dissertation or prelude parents feel compelled to deliver before teaching, say, checkers. I enjoyed watching my 3 year old intentionally slide the tiles in a way that would benefit her and screw me.

Don't get me wrong, this isn't the best game on the planet, just a good kids game. Kid-Cala, a derivative of man-cala is also excellent. My daughter doesn't want to play it every night but she goes through spurts. It's a short game, which I appreciate given her attention span -- it takes ~15 minutes to complete a game.

It's well constructed from heavy-gauge cardboard, typical of Ravensburger quality but it's not perfect. There is a bump on the game board where it folds and it often acts as a road block when sliding the tiles. I help keep the tiles from sliding over/under one another when my daughter pushes them.

I'm glad I purchased this.
